A symptom blamed on menopause
You have been sleeping badly for two years. You wake up several times, often in a sweat. You are exhausted during the day, sometimes with a headache on waking that fades within an hour. The conclusion arrives all by itself: “it's menopause”.
It may be accurate. It may be incomplete. Because this same picture is also that of obstructive sleep apnea: a disorder in which breathing stops briefly, dozens of times a night, without the sleeper keeping any memory of it.
A recent publication stresses that more than half of women are affected by sleep disorders at menopause, and argues for sleep management to be integrated into menopause guidelines7. In other words: the subject is still treated as secondary, when it is not.
Why the risk climbs after menopause
Several studies have documented this increase. One study examined the type of menopause (natural or surgical) and the age at which it occurs, as factors in developing obstructive sleep apnea1. Other reviews take stock of the effects of menopause on this disorder23.
Three mechanisms come up again and again. Progesterone has a stimulating effect on respiratory drive: its disappearance removes a support. Fat distribution changes, including around the neck and trunk. And the tone of the upper airways changes with age, which makes them collapse more easily during sleep.
An older study had already established the differences in prevalence of sleep-disordered breathing between women and men6: the gap narrows precisely after menopause.
Why we miss it in women
The identikit picture of apnea is a heavyset man who snores loudly and stops breathing, to his partner's great distress. That portrait has done damage, because it has served as a filter.
In many women, the presentation is different:
- insomnia and night awakenings, rather than massive sleepiness;
- fatigue in the foreground, attributed to stress, anemia or menopause;
- morning headaches, dry mouth;
- attention and memory problems, quickly filed under the label of brain fog;
- low mood, irritability;
- and snoring that is often more discreet, sometimes absent.
Add that a woman who sleeps alone has no one to observe her breathing pauses, and there you have it: the diagnosis comes late, after years of wandering.
What hormone therapy changes, and what it does not
Observational studies have found fewer sleep-disordered breathing problems in users of hormone therapy. The temptation is great to conclude that it protects.
One study came to temper that reading: it attributes the association to a healthy user bias4. Women who take MHT differ from others in weight, socioeconomic level, medical follow-up, smoking. It may be these differences, and not the hormone, that explain the gap.
A broader review of the role of menopause and hormone replacement therapy in sleep-disordered breathing describes the same nuanced landscape5.
The practical conclusion is clear: hormone therapy is not a treatment for sleep apnea. If it is taken for other reasons, so much the better; it does not do away with the need for a diagnosis or a specific treatment.
How the diagnosis is made
Apnea is not diagnosed with a questionnaire, and certainly not on an intuition. You need a sleep recording: a respiratory polygraphy, done at home in most cases, or a full in-laboratory polysomnography when the picture is atypical.
The test measures the number of respiratory events per hour and the accompanying drop in oxygen. It is this number, not the impression, that decides what to do next.
Ask for this test if you accumulate several of the following: persistent daytime fatigue despite nights of sufficient length, frequent awakenings, snoring, morning headaches, poorly controlled hypertension, recent weight gain, or someone around you who has noticed breathing pauses.
What treatment brings
Continuous positive airway pressure (the device commonly called CPAP) remains the reference treatment for moderate to severe forms. The equipment has come a long way: lighter masks, silent machines. Adherence remains the difficult point, and it is worked on with the team following you rather than by giving up alone after two weeks.
For mild to moderate forms, the mandibular advancement device, correcting sleep position, weight loss when it is indicated and cutting back on evening alcohol are among the levers.
Treating apnea does more than make nights more restful. It acts on blood pressure, alertness at the wheel, mood and concentration. Many women describe, a few weeks later, the lifting of a fog they had come to believe permanent.
In short
Sleep apnea is not a man's disease. The risk rises after menopause, the female presentation is misleading, and the diagnosis is made on average much later than it should be.
